Public utility facilities means the underground plant and equipment owned and operated by a public utility for the purpose of furnishing electricity, gas, water, cable television or telephone service; including the underground plant and equipment owned and operated by any water company, not subject to regulation by the administrator of the division of the public utilities, that voluntarily joins the association provided for under § 39-1.2-4. Utility facilities shall include active, newly installed, and inactive or abandoned utility facilities.
Public utility facilities means structures and facilities, including generating and switching stations, poles, lines, pipes, pumping stations, repeaters, antennas, transmitters and receivers, valves, and other improvements relating to the furnishing of utility services to the public, such as electric, gas, water, sanitary sewer, storm sewer, telephone, telecommunications, and public transit, but not including offices, warehousing, retail sales or rental.

Public utility facilities means fixed-base structures and facilities serving as junction points for transferring utility services from one transmission voltage to another or to local distribution and service voltages. These uses include any of the following facilities that are not exempted from land use permit requirements by Government Code Section 53091: Corporation and maintenance yards; Electrical substations and switching stations; Natural gas regulating and distribution facilities; Public water system wells, treatment plants and storage; Telephone switching facilities; Wastewater treatment plants, settling ponds and disposal fields. These uses do not include office or customer service centers (classified in "offices"), or equipment and material storage yards.
